Output 252d71264638d0fba84b8369d6a0d3313ff44d34ce64a6ac339215c956e8d9fb:0

value
660000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3c033abc67c8c91cfd93aa640737e634c476e44e OP_EQUALVERIFY OP_CHECKSIG
address
16UKQtuzxbRLU4pEbNpoga7PZJejrP3C11
transaction
252d71264638d0fba84b8369d6a0d3313ff44d34ce64a6ac339215c956e8d9fb
spent
true